The Roman Watchtower in Taunusstein is a stunning historical landmark that offers tourists a glimpse into the region's rich Roman heritage. Standing tall amidst picturesque landscapes, this ancient structure is not only a testament to Roman engineering but also provides breathtaking views of the surrounding area. Visitors can explore the remnants of this once-important military outpost, which played a crucial role in guarding the Roman frontier. A must-see for history enthusiasts and nature lovers alike.
